Rising Trends: Sustainable and Eco-Friendly Materials
As more women become conscious of their environmental footprint, sustainable and eco-friendly materials in workout outfits for women are gaining traction. Brands are actively seeking innovative ways to reduce waste and promote sustainability without compromising on style or performance.
One of the most significant shifts is the use of recycled fabrics. These include materials like recycled polyester, which is created from discarded plastic bottles, and regenerated nylon from old fishing nets. By repurposing waste materials, these fabrics help decrease reliance on virgin resources and reduce landfill waste.
Another favorite in the eco-friendly arena is organic cotton. Unlike conventional cotton, organic cotton is grown without harmful pesticides or synthetic fertilizers, making it a more sustainable choice. It’s also gentle on the skin, providing the comfort and softness that workout enthusiasts crave.
Bamboo-based textiles are also garnering attention. Bamboo is a highly renewable resource that grows rapidly and requires minimal water. Fabrics made from bamboo are naturally breathable, anti-bacterial, and moisture-wicking, making them ideal for intense workout sessions.
Tencel, a fiber derived from sustainably harvested wood pulp, is another rising star in the realm of eco-friendly activewear. Known for its silky texture and excellent moisture management properties, Tencel is quickly becoming a favorite among eco-conscious fitness aficionados.
Brands are now incentivized to push the envelope with environmentally responsible production processes. This involves utilizing dyeing techniques that use less water and adopting manufacturing practices that emit lower carbon dioxide levels. Some companies are even championing waste-minimizing designs by creating garments that generate minimal fabric scraps.
The appeal of sustainable workout outfits for women goes beyond ethical considerations. These garments often boast performance advantages, such as enhanced breathability and superior moisture-wicking capabilities. This convergence of eco-consciousness and high-performance design ensures that women don't have to choose between looking good, feeling good, and doing good for the planet.
Innovations are continually emerging, with some brands experimenting with biodegradable materials—products that break down more easily once they've reached the end of their life cycle. This approach promises to revolutionize the world of workout attire, making it ever more sustainable.

Functional Features Enhancing Workout Outfits for Women
Importance of Comfort and Performance
When it comes to workout outfits for women, comfort and performance are paramount. A great gym session can be significantly hindered by ill-fitting clothes or fabrics that don’t breathe. This is why a growing number of brands are prioritizing designs that offer unparalleled comfort. Adjustable waistbands, flatlock seams, and moisture-wicking materials ensure that women can perform their best without any distractions from their attire.
Take high-waisted leggings, for instance: their popularity is not just a matter of style. Their design provides added support to the core, enhances movement, and offers a flattering fit that boosts confidence. Sports bras, another essential component, have seen innovations like adjustable straps and padded inserts to cater to different levels of support needed for various activities.
Advances in Fabric Technology and Design
Fabric technology in workout outfits for women has come a long way, making it easier to find pieces that are both stylish and functional. One of the breakthrough advancements includes moisture-wicking fabrics, which effectively draw sweat away from the skin, keeping the body dry and cool during intense workouts. These fabrics are not only beneficial for comfort but also for skin health, reducing the risk of chafing and irritation.
Another innovation in fabric technology is the incorporation of antimicrobial treatments. Gym environments can foster bacteria, leading to unpleasant odors and potential skin issues. Antimicrobial fabrics help combat these problems, ensuring workout outfits stay fresher for longer. Additionally, compression wear has gained traction for its benefits in improving blood circulation, reducing muscle fatigue, and aiding in quicker recovery times.
Design also plays a critical role in functionality. Features like strategically placed mesh panels enhance ventilation, and reflective elements improve visibility during early morning or late evening runs. Secure pockets for essentials such as phones, keys, or cards add practical utility without sacrificing the streamlined look that many women desire. The thoughtful integration of these functional elements makes modern workout outfits for women not only more efficient but also more appealing.
